Output 766280b0ec563e0f41a454553a3a547f95640ec3374f50b6e89928187d0158cd:0

value
21347795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e8b6356a8f602d44e47c7ffd0cf78ebfd2c32b9 OP_EQUAL
address
34UXB9dL7x6vTFo4yvvMbo2ErDWU2Yfofg
transaction
766280b0ec563e0f41a454553a3a547f95640ec3374f50b6e89928187d0158cd
confirmations
105122
spent
true